The Importance Of Doors And Windows In Home Design

Doors and windows are essential components of any building, serving as entry points, sources of natural light, and elements that contribute to the overall aesthetic of a space. as doors and windows play such a significant role in home design, it’s crucial to consider their functionality, style, and placement when planning a new construction or renovation project.

Functionality
Doors and windows are not just architectural features; they serve a functional purpose in a building. Doors provide access to different rooms and spaces within a house, ensuring privacy, security, and separation between areas. They also help regulate airflow and temperature, allowing for ventilation and climate control. Windows, on the other hand, bring natural light into a space, create visual connections with the outside environment, and contribute to the overall ambiance of a room.

When designing a home, it’s essential to consider the functionality of doors and windows. For example, choosing the right type of door for each room can improve traffic flow, enhance privacy, and offer accessibility options for people with mobility issues. In terms of windows, selecting the appropriate size, style, and placement can maximize natural light, provide views of the surrounding landscape, and improve energy efficiency through passive solar heating and cooling.

Style
In addition to their functionality, doors and windows are critical elements of a home’s style and design. The type of material, color, finish, and hardware used for doors and windows can significantly impact the overall aesthetic of a space. Whether you prefer a modern, contemporary, traditional, or eclectic style, there are doors and windows available to complement your design preferences and enhance the visual appeal of your home.

For example, choosing a bold-colored front door can make a statement and add personality to the facade of your house. Similarly, opting for large, floor-to-ceiling windows can create a seamless connection between indoor and outdoor spaces, while adding a touch of elegance and sophistication to the interior. By carefully selecting doors and windows that align with your design vision, you can transform your home into a stylish and inviting environment that reflects your taste and personality.

Placement
The placement of doors and windows in a home is crucial for optimizing natural light, ventilation, and views. Strategic positioning of doors and windows can also improve the flow of natural energy throughout a space, creating a harmonious and balanced environment. When planning the layout of your home, consider the orientation of the sun, prevailing winds, and surrounding landscape to determine the best placement for doors and windows.

For instance, placing windows on the south side of a house can maximize solar heat gain during the winter months, reducing the need for artificial heating and lowering energy costs.
